12.
Let 0<β<1 andΩbe a proper open and non-empty subset of Rn.In this paper,the object of our investigation is the multilinear local maximal operator Mβ,defined by Mβ((f))(x)=supQ(∈xQ∈Fβ)Πi=1^m1/|Q|∫Q|fi(yi)|dyi,where Fβ={Q(x,l):x∈Ω,l<βd(x,Ωc)},Q=Q(x,l)is denoted as a cube with sides parallel to the axes,and x and l denote its center and half its side length.Two-weight characterizations for the multilinear local maximal operator Mβare obtained.A formulation of the Carleson embedding theorem in the multilinear setting is proved.  相似文献   

13.
We investigate the bi-harmonic problem ■ where Δ2 u=Δ(Δu),Δpu=div(|▽u|p-2▽u) with p> 2.Ω is a bounded smooth domain in RN,N≥1.By using a special function space with the constraint ∫Ω udx=0,under suitable assumptions on f and g(x,u),we show the existence and multiplicity of sign-changing solutions to the above problem via the Mountain pass theorem and the Fountain theorem.Recent results from the literature are extended.  相似文献

17.
Let p ∈ [1, ∞), q ∈ [1, ∞), α∈ R, and s be a non-negative integer. Inspired by the space JNp introduced by John and Nirenberg(1961) and the space B introduced by Bourgain et al.(2015), we introduce a special John-Nirenberg-Campanato space JNcon(p,q,s) over Rn or a given cube of R;with finite side length via congruent subcubes, which are of some amalgam features. The limit space of such spaces as p →∞ is just the Campanato space which coincides with the space BMO(the space of functions with bounded mean oscillations)when α = 0. Moreover, a vanishing subspace of this new space is introduced, and its equivalent characterization is established as well, which is a counterpart of the known characterization for the classical space VMO(the space of functions with vanishing mean oscillations) over Rn or a given cube of Rn with finite side length.Furthermore, some VMO-H1-BMO-type results for this new space are also obtained, which are based on the aforementioned vanishing subspaces and the Hardy-type space defined via congruent cubes in this article. The geometrical properties of both the Euclidean space via its dyadic system and congruent cubes play a key role in the proofs of all these results.  相似文献
